Synfig Studio 64-bit is a free and open-source 2D animation software, designed as a powerful industrial-strength solution for creating film-quality animation using a vector and bitmap artwork. It eliminates the need to create an animation frame-by-frame, allowing you to produce 2D animation of a higher quality with fewer people and resources. Synfig Studio is available for Windows, Linux, and macOS.



It offers a comprehensive suite of tools for artists, animators, and designers to bring their creative visions to life. With its vector-based approach and advanced features, the program caters to both beginners and professionals in the animation industry.

Key Features
  • Vector Tweening: It utilizes vector tweening techniques, allowing users to create smooth and fluid animations.
  • Bone System: The software offers a sophisticated bone system for character rigging and animation, enabling users to create complex character movements easily.
  • Layers and Filters: It provides a wide range of layers and filters, including gradients, distortions, and transformations, to enhance the visual quality of animations.
  • Keyframe Animation: Users can animate objects and characters using keyframes, providing precise control over timing and motion.
  • Multiplatform Support: The program is available for Windows, macOS, and Linux, ensuring compatibility across different operating systems.

How to Use
  • Creating a New Project: Launch the app and select "New" from the File menu to create a new project. Choose the desired canvas size and frame rate for the animation.
  • Adding Layers: Use the Layers panel to add various elements to the canvas, such as shapes, images, and text.
  • Animating Objects: Select the object you want to animate and set keyframes for its properties, such as position, scale, and rotation.
  • Using the Bone Tool: Utilize the Bone Tool to create skeletal rigs for characters and objects, allowing for more natural movement and deformation.
  • Rendering the Animation: Once the animation is complete, go to the File menu and select "Export" to render the animation in the desired format.
FAQ

Is Synfig suitable for beginners?
Yes, it offers a user-friendly interface and comprehensive documentation, making it accessible to beginners.

Can I import images and videos into Synfig Studio?
Yes, it supports importing various file formats, including images and videos, for use in animations.

Does Synfig Studio support audio synchronization?
While the software does not have built-in audio synchronization features, users can import audio tracks and manually synchronize them with animations.

Can I export animations in different formats?
Yes, it supports exporting animations in various formats, including GIF, MP4, and AVI, among others.

Is Synfig Studio compatible with other animation software?
It uses its file format (.sif) but supports importing and exporting files in other common formats, allowing for interoperability with other animation software.
